Farm & Food Teen
Training Program
Gardening & Livestock (24 sessions)
Culinary Arts & Food Processing (24 sessions)
Entrepreneurship Development (48 sessions)
Internships (70 hours)
Since 2006, 176 teens have participated.
Collectively, they have participated 19,381 hours
This year, 68 teens are participating. Their goal is to participate 3000 hours.
